TI: Direct observation of transfer of angular momentum to absorptive particles from a
laser beam with a phase singularity
AU: He,-H.; Friese,-M.-E.-J.; Heckenberg,-N.-R.; Rubinsztein-Dunlop,-H.
SO: Physical-Review-Letters. 31 July 1995; 75(5): 826-9
RT: Journal-Paper
AB: Black or reflective particles can be trapped in the dark central minimum of a
doughnut laser beam produced using a high efficiency computer generated hologram.
Such beams carry angular momentum due to the helical wave-front structure associated
with the central phase singularity even when linearly polarized. Trapped absorptive
particles spin due to absorption of this angular momentum transferred from the
singularity beam. The direction of spin can be reversed by changing the sign of the
singularity.

TI: Topology of vortex-soliton intersection: invariants and torus homotopy
AU: Makhlin,-Yu.-G.; Misirpashaev,-T.-Sh.
SO: JETP-Letters. 10 Jan. 1995; 61(1): 49-55; Original: Pis'ma-v-ZhurnalEksperimental'noi-i-Teoreticheskoi-Fiziki. 10 Jan. 1995; 61(1): 48-53
RT: Journal-Paper
AB: The topology relevant to the intersection of nonsingular 4 pi vortex lines with a
planar transverse soliton in superfluid /sup 3/He-A, which was recently observed in
Helsinki, is discussed. The essential part of the problem consists in finding a homotopy
classification of mappings S/sup 2/*S/sup 1/ to S2 and S/sup 1/*S/sup 1/*S/sup 1/ to
S/sup 2/. This classification is achieved, and an analytical expression for the topological
invariant is found. This expression is analogous to that for the Hopf invariant H=(1/4
kappa /sup 2/) integral v/sub s/curl v/sub s/gV of mappings S/sup 3/ to S/sup 2/.

TI: Dark photorefractive spatial solitons and photorefractive vortex solitons
AU: Duree,-G.; Morin,-M.; Salamo,-G.; Segev,-M.; Crosignani,-B.; Di-Porto,-P.; Sharp,E.; Yariv,-A.
SO: Physical-Review-Letters. 13 March 1995; 74(11): 1978-81
RT: Journal-Paper
AB: We report on the first experimental observations of dark, planar, spatial
photorefractive solitons, and photorefractive vortex solitons that are trapped in a bulk
(three-dimensional) photorefractive media. Both the dark and vortex solitons possess the
"signatures" of the photorefractive solitons: they are independent of absolute intensity,
can afford significant absorption, and are inherently asymmetric with respect to the
transverse dimensions of trapping.
